Output 9599852137b68c0c0e7e4e6bf399cf09583bd72e567c04014dd3476cd9021ab8:0

value
10168005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0d8aa61d7952aca41e0263f91b5f73c4c8a07e OP_EQUAL
address
3L7NeBQLbJYNZCivQjsXr7UF3Hnx9bzpfb
transaction
9599852137b68c0c0e7e4e6bf399cf09583bd72e567c04014dd3476cd9021ab8
spent
true